Had Unprotected Sex. Started Periods. Breasts Feel Full And Get Headache. Help?
Hi, so my boyfriend was home on leave for three weeks. We had unprotected sex every day he was home. I don't remember exactly the last time I had a period before he came home, but the day after he left, I started my period, it was really heavy so I figured I wasn't. Now it's been 9 days since he's been gone and my period stopped about 3 days ago. My immune system has went way down and I'm usually never sick. My breasts are more full. I get headaches more often. I'm not sure if I'm just going crazy because he is away and we both want a baby. I'm curious on your opinion of if you think I could be pregnant or not. If you could help, that would be great. Thank you for your time.
When combining unprotected sex, missed period or heavy bleeding, there is always the possibility of a pregnancy (so that should be ruled out first). You could be bleeding as a result of implantation bleed (which is usually not heavy-spotting only for a few days) or more likely having an early miscarriage. Even though you might have miscarriaged, it is still possible to present with pregnancy symptoms as there will normally be a spike of hormones that will cause those symptoms. But that should not bother you as you will feel better in a couple of days. My suggestion right now is to see a gynobs as soon as possible for a complete physical and laboratory evaluation to determine what is actually or had actually been going on with you.
